GARANTIR DESCONTO

Fórum Fortes Report #342309

24/05/2007

0

desenvolvi um relatório onde no form do mesmo tenho esse construtor :

constructor TFRelatorio.Create(AOwner: TComponent; Database: TMDODatabase;
Transacao: TMDOTransaction);
var
viContador: Integer;
begin
inherited Create( AOwner );
// Atribui os Valores as Variáveis
FDatabase := Database;
// Seta a Conexao aos Comp. TIBDataset
for viContador := 0 to ComponentCount - 1 do
if Components[ viContador ].ClassType = TMDODataset then
begin
with TMDODataset( Components[ viContador ] ) do
begin
Active := False;
Database := FDatabase;
Transaction := FTransacao;
end;
end;

self.FormStyle := fsMDIChild;
// Abre a Tabela

SQLTabela.Open;
RLReport1.Preview(nil);
Self.Close;
//free;
end;

só que minha aplicação é MDI e coloquei a opção do fortes para demonstração mdi só que ao abrir mais de uma janela com o relatório aberto e deppois voltar para o relatório ( o qual ja estava aberto ) ele da um erro de access violation

?Galera por favor me da uma mão ai o negocio ta feio ja tentei de tudo aqui
abração :?:


Orc

Orc

Responder

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ar